generated from PlexSheep/baserepo
Merge pull request 'devel maybe maybe maybe' (#48) from devel into master
Reviewed-on: #48 ci is so great
This commit is contained in:
commit
8d218e77d2
|
@ -12,9 +12,12 @@ jobs:
|
|||
# added or changed files to the repository.
|
||||
contents: write
|
||||
steps:
|
||||
- uses: actions/checkout@v4
|
||||
- uses: dtolnay/rust-toolchain@stable
|
||||
- run: |
|
||||
- name: get repo
|
||||
uses: actions/checkout@v4
|
||||
- name: install rust
|
||||
uses: dtolnay/rust-toolchain@stable
|
||||
- name: config custom registry
|
||||
run: |
|
||||
mkdir -p ~/.cargo/
|
||||
echo -e '[registry]
|
||||
cscherr= "cscherr"
|
||||
|
@ -23,9 +26,11 @@ jobs:
|
|||
index = "sparse+https://git.cscherr.de/api/packages/PlexSheep/cargo/"
|
||||
' > ~/.cargo/config.toml
|
||||
cat ~/.cargo/config.toml
|
||||
- uses: katyo/publish-crates@v2
|
||||
- name: publish crates on git.cscherr.de
|
||||
uses: katyo/publish-crates@v2
|
||||
with:
|
||||
args: --registry cscherr --token ${{ secrets.CARGO_REGISTRY_TOKEN_CSCHERRDE }}
|
||||
args: --registry cscherr --token="Bearer ${{ secrets.CARGO_REGISTRY_TOKEN_CSCHERRDE }}"
|
||||
registry-token: "Bearer ${{ secrets.CARGO_REGISTRY_TOKEN_CSCHERRDE }}"
|
||||
#- uses: katyo/publish-crates@v2
|
||||
# with:
|
||||
# args: --token ${{ secrets.CARGO_REGISTRY_TOKEN_CRATESIO }}
|
||||
|
|
|
@ -13,19 +13,32 @@ jobs:
|
|||
# added or changed files to the repository.
|
||||
contents: write
|
||||
steps:
|
||||
- uses: actions/checkout@v4
|
||||
- uses: dtolnay/rust-toolchain@stable
|
||||
- run: cargo check --all-features --all-targets
|
||||
- run: rustup component add rustfmt
|
||||
- run: cargo fix --all-features --all-targets
|
||||
- run: cargo fmt --all
|
||||
- run: cargo test --all-features --all-targets
|
||||
- uses: stefanzweifel/git-auto-commit-action@v5
|
||||
- name: get repo
|
||||
uses: actions/checkout@v4
|
||||
- name: install rust
|
||||
uses: dtolnay/rust-toolchain@stable
|
||||
run: rustup component add rustfmt
|
||||
- name: config custom registry
|
||||
run: |
|
||||
mkdir -p ~/.cargo/
|
||||
echo -e '[registry]
|
||||
cscherr= "cscherr"
|
||||
|
||||
[registries.cscherr]
|
||||
index = "sparse+https://git.cscherr.de/api/packages/PlexSheep/cargo/"
|
||||
' > ~/.cargo/config.toml
|
||||
cat ~/.cargo/config.toml
|
||||
- name: cargo check
|
||||
run: cargo check --all-features --all-targets
|
||||
- name: cargo fix
|
||||
run: cargo fix --all-features --all-targets
|
||||
- name: cargo fmt
|
||||
run: cargo fmt --all
|
||||
- name: cargo test
|
||||
run: cargo test --all-features --all-targets
|
||||
- name: commit back to repository
|
||||
uses: stefanzweifel/git-auto-commit-action@v5
|
||||
with:
|
||||
# Optional. Commit message for the created commit.
|
||||
# Defaults to "Apply automatic changes"
|
||||
commit_message: automatic cargo CI changes
|
||||
commit_user_name: Gitea CI
|
||||
commit_user_email: noreply@cscherr.de
|
||||
commit_author: Gitea CI <noreply@cscherr.de>
|
||||
|
||||
|
|
18
Cargo.toml
18
Cargo.toml
|
@ -31,8 +31,8 @@ categories = [
|
|||
[workspace.dependencies]
|
||||
anyhow = "1.0.79"
|
||||
thiserror = "1.0.56"
|
||||
libpt-log = { version = "0.2.3", path = "../libpt-log" }
|
||||
libpt-bintols = { version = "0.2.3", ath = "../libpt-bintols" }
|
||||
libpt-log = { version = "0.2.5", path = "../libpt-log" }
|
||||
libpt-bintols = { version = "0.2.5", ath = "../libpt-bintols" }
|
||||
|
||||
[package]
|
||||
name = "libpt"
|
||||
|
@ -71,10 +71,10 @@ crate-type = [
|
|||
# See more keys and their definitions at https://doc.rust-lang.org/cargo/reference/manifest.html
|
||||
|
||||
[dependencies]
|
||||
libpt-bintols = { version = "0.2.3", path = "members/libpt-bintols" }
|
||||
libpt-core = { version = "0.2.3", path = "members/libpt-core" }
|
||||
libpt-hedu = { version = "0.2.3", path = "members/libpt-hedu" }
|
||||
libpt-log = { version = "0.2.3", path = "members/libpt-log" }
|
||||
libpt-math = { version = "0.2.3", path = "members/libpt-math" }
|
||||
libpt-ccc = { version = "0.2.3", path = "members/libpt-ccc" }
|
||||
libpt-net = { version = "0.2.3", path = "members/libpt-net" }
|
||||
libpt-bintols = { version = "0.2.5", path = "members/libpt-bintols" }
|
||||
libpt-core = { version = "0.2.5", path = "members/libpt-core" }
|
||||
libpt-hedu = { version = "0.2.5", path = "members/libpt-hedu" }
|
||||
libpt-log = { version = "0.2.5", path = "members/libpt-log" }
|
||||
libpt-math = { version = "0.2.5", path = "members/libpt-math" }
|
||||
libpt-ccc = { version = "0.2.5", path = "members/libpt-ccc" }
|
||||
libpt-net = { version = "0.2.5", path = "members/libpt-net" }
|
||||
|
|
Reference in New Issue